[1] The purpose of this decision is to clarify some matters arising out the Tribunal’s previous Interim Decision [2008 HRTO 307](https://www.minicounsel.ca/hrto/2008/307).
[2] Lana Salenkova, David Tartakovsky and Vella Tartakovsky are named respondents to these proceedings.
[3] A Case Resolution Conference is scheduled for April 2009 and the dates for exchanging and filing material were set as follows:
Applicants: November 26, 2008
Respondents: December 30, 2008
[4] The Tribunal makes the following amended case management order:
The respondents shall, within ten days of the date of this decision, file written submissions in response to the applicant’s assertions that Ms. Tartakovsky was in apparent good health and distributing Halloween candy on October 31, 2008 and why the Tribunal should not amend the date for the Case Resolution Conference. In particular, the respondent is directed to provide the date and duration of Ms. Tartakovsky’s hospitalization (with documentary support if desired).
[5] Upon receipt of the written submissions, the Tribunal will determine whether the Case Resolution Conference should be changed to an earlier date than April 15, 2009.
